Rice harvesting is the process of collecting the mature rice crop from the field. It involves several steps:

1. **Preparation -This includes field preparation and ensuring that the rice grains have reached the appropriate maturity. The moisture content of the grains should be around 20-24%.

2. *Cutting The rice plants are cut and laid out to dry. This can be done manually using sickles or knives, or mechanically with harvesters.

3. *Threshing* This step separates the rice grains from the stalks. Traditional methods include beating the cut rice against a hard surface or using animals to tread on them. Modern methods involve using mechanical threshers.

4. *Cleaning The grains are cleaned to remove any dirt, chaff, or other impurities.

5. *Drying* The grains are dried to reduce the moisture content to a safe level (around 14%) for storage. This can be done naturally by spreading the grains under the sun or using mechanical dryers.

6. *Storing* The dried grains are stored in appropriate conditions to prevent spoilage and pest infestation.
